Load Shedding Alert – Stage 2 for 26 February 2015

26 February 2015 by Alan

The Municipality has been advised by Eskom to implement Stage 2 load shedding as of 10h00 today, 26 February.

Customers are urged to reduce their consumption in order to reduce the severity of load shedding.

Commercial customers, particularly shopping centres and office blocks are urged to switch off non-essential lights and not to leave office equipment such as photocopiers and computers on standby mode after hours.

In the event of rotational load shedding, please switch off all appliances to prevent overload tripping when the power does return.

The load shedding schedule is available on the Municipal website:

http://www.durban.gov.za/City_Services/electricity/Load_Shedding/Pages/default.aspx
